When the Southern Sandoval County Arroyo Flood Control Act goes into effect, the governor shall forthwith appoint five qualified electors of the authority as the directors comprising the first board. They shall serve until their successors have been elected and qualified. Immediately upon their appointment, the five directors shall meet, qualify and choose officers, as provided for organizational meetings in Section 13 [ 72-19-13 NMSA 1978] of that act.
